Both Eau Du Cloitre and Chasing the Wind Red Day share Fresh Spicy, Warm Spicy, Citrus accords. Eau Du Cloitre features prominent Rose, Fresh Spicy, Warm Spicy notes, while Chasing the Wind Red Day is characterized by Fresh Spicy, Warm Spicy, Citrus accords.
These two fragrances share 4 common notes including Cedarwood, Geranium, Grapefruit, Rose. Eau Du Cloitre uniquely features Ginger, Pink Pepper, while Chasing the Wind Red Day distinctively includes Benzoin, Orange, Patchouli.
